Sump Pump Battery Backups: A Vital Flood Prevention Measure
A sudden downpour can quickly turn into a flood hazard, putting your home at risk. While a sump pump is crucial for expelling water from your basement, it relies on electricity. During a storm, this essential equipment can fail, leaving you vulnerable to damaging flooding. That's where a sump pump battery backup comes in.
This invaluable device provides uninterrupted power to your sump pump even when the electricity goes out. A battery backup system offers peace of mind, knowing that your defense against flooding remains active during a outage.
Purchasing a sump pump battery backup is an wise choice to safeguard your home and property from the destructive effects of flooding.
Change a Sump Pump Battery in 5 Simple Steps
A broken sump pump battery can leave your basement vulnerable to flooding. Luckily, replacing the battery is a straightforward task that anyone can accomplish with a few basic tools. Here's how to commence in 5 easy steps:
- First, switch off the power to your sump pump at the circuit breaker.
- Locate the battery compartment on your sump pump unit. It's usually situated near the motor.
- Detach the existing battery by loosening the retaining screws or clips.
- Place the new battery, ensuring it's correctly oriented according to the manufacturer's instructions.
- Tighten the retaining screws or clips to hold the battery in place. Afterward, reconnect power to the sump pump at the circuit breaker.
